LAVC Speech & Debate Team earns National Medals at Phi Rho Pi Forensic Tournament

Students on the LAVC Speech & Debate Team brought home with four prestigious awards at the 2025 Phi Rho Pi National Forensics Competition that was held in Norfolk, Virginia last month. The following student received awards:

  • Pedram Malekahmadi won Valley's first-ever Gold medal in Lincoln-Douglas debate, earning the 1-seed after prelims and going undefeated throughout the tournament.
  • Emily Merino earned a Bronze medal in Prose Interpretation, the most-entered interpretation event at the tournament.
  • Arpi Danielyan earned a Bronze medal in IPDA(International Public Debate Association) in only her second time doing the event.
  • Amna Shah capped off a successful season by earning a Bronze medal in IPDA.

Phi Rho Pi hosts the national forensics tournament for junior colleges. LAVC's Speech and Debate Team has participated in the competition since the 1970s, and many of its team members have earned top awards over the years, including the team being the tournament champions in 1999, 2008 and 2009.
